Etymology

[edit]

So called from Latin Rhaetia, Raetia (the Rhetian Alps), where it is found, +‎ -ite.

Noun

[edit]

rhaetizite (uncountable)

  1. (obsolete, mineralogy) A variety of the mineral kyanite.
